Speaker: Michael Nielsen
Tools like email, preprint servers and Skype have changed the way scientists work. In this talk I argue that such networked tools are in their infancy, and there is enormous untapped potential for online tools to change the way scientific discoveries are made. I'll discuss very recent examples that show the way, like large-scale open source collaboration in mathematics, open notebook science, and online markets in scientific problems. This potential is only part of the story, however, for there are cultural barriers strongly inhibiting scientists from using online tools to their full potential. I'll describe these cultural barriers, and how they can be overcome.
